Description:
Obverse
At the top, a semicircular inscription, below, an image of the Eagle established as the state emblem of the Republic of Poland. Below, stylised figures of soldiers of different military formations. The Mint’s mark, under the Eagle’s left leg.
Reverse
At the top, a semicircular inscription,Below, stylized: the ruins and the pigeon with the olive branch in its beak.
